Farrells Auto Svc | Marcellus, NY

Online listing for Farrells Auto Svc (General Automotive Repair) located in 3021 W Seneca Tpke, Marcellus, NY, 13108, Onondaga county. If you have questions or want to know prices, offers, discounts for automotive repair in Marcellus, NY, feel free to contact Farrells Auto Svc at (315) 673-2254 or visit the office.
Business Name
Farrells Auto Svc
Category
General Automotive Repair
Address
3021 W Seneca Tpke, Marcellus, 13108, NY,
County
Onondaga
Telephone
(315) 673-2254
Fax
N/A